Data Scientist

Booz Allen Hamilton

Quick summary

Work type
On-site
Location
Washington, DC
Salary
$77,600–$176,000 / yr
Posted
3 days ago
Closes
Aug 29, 2026

Market check

Salary context

Competitive pay

How this pay compares to similar roles

Similar $151k
This role $127k
$63k most similar roles pay here $210k

This role pays less than 65% of similar roles. Most pay $126,800–$175,500 — the shaded band above. At the midpoint, this role pays about $127k versus about $151k for comparable roles.

Based on 240 similar postings.

Employer

About Booz Allen Hamilton

Booz Allen Hamilton is a management and technology consulting firm that provides analytics, digital, engineering, and cybersecurity solutions primarily to U.S. government agencies and commercial clients. Industry: Management & Technology Consulting

Booz Allen Hamilton currently has 670 open roles on FindRole.

Listed pay typically runs $86,800–$198,000 across 657 roles with salary data.

Most-posted roles

View all roles at Booz Allen Hamilton

At a glance

TL;DR · Data Scientist

Join our dynamic team as a Data Scientist where you will leverage your expertise to support mission-critical projects. With 4+ years of experience in data science, you will develop scripts and programs for converting diverse datasets into usable formats, enabling project teams to scale and operate efficiently. Your daily tasks include generating insightful visualizations using Python libraries like Tkinter or Streamlit, and collaborating with cross-functional teams to enhance data platforms. Ideal candidates have a strong background in data science programming languages such as Python or R, along with experience in intelligence domains including GEOINT, HUMINT, MASINT, OSINT, and SIGINT. Familiarity with Java is also beneficial. This role demands proficiency in handling large-scale datasets and delivering actionable insights to drive business objectives forward.

What you'll do

  • Develop scripts and programs to convert various types of data into usable formats.
  • Support project teams in scaling, monitoring, and operating data platforms.
  • Generate data visualizations using Python libraries like Tkinter or Streamlit.
  • Utilize data science programming languages such as Python or R for analysis.
  • Experience with intelligence-related data (GEOINT, HUMINT, etc.) is beneficial.

What we're looking for

  • 4+ years of experience using Python or R for data science.
  • Developed scripts to convert various data types into usable formats.
  • Generated data visualizations using Python libraries like Tkinter or Streamlit.
  • Bachelor’s degree in data science or equivalent work experience required.
  • Experience with intelligence-related data and tools is preferred.
  • Programming skills in Java are beneficial but not mandatory.

More like this

Similar roles

Data Scientist

Booz Allen Hamilton

Washington, District of Columbia 14 days ago $77,600$176,000
Python R Tkinter Streamlit Java

Data Scientist

Booz Allen Hamilton

Charlottesville, VA 14 days ago $77,500$176,000
Python R Tableau Power BI ArcGIS

Data Scientist

Booz Allen Hamilton

McLean, Virginia 30 days ago $99,000$225,000
Python SQL Apache_Spark Hadoop_MapReduce HPCC_ECL Data_Visualization_Pods Machine_Learning_Pipelines Distributed_Data_Frameworks Data_Analysis Data_Cleaning Data_Visualization Data_Mining CI/CD

Data Scientist

Booz Allen Hamilton

Charlottesville, VA 20 days ago $77,500$176,000
Python R SQL Git Tableau Power BI ArcGIS seaborn matplotlib ggplot

Data Scientist

Booz Allen Hamilton

Lexington Park, MD 35 days ago $77,600$176,000
Python Pandas Numpy

Data Scientist

Booz Allen Hamilton

Lexington Park, MD 23 days ago $77,600$176,000
Python Pandas Numpy